Lily Easel Pocket Card With Tags

 Good morning crafty friends!







 Card size:  5 1/8” X 6 7/8”

Cut a shaped card base (see video), score right side again at the halfway point between center fold and outside edge of base to form easel. Cut blue decorative paper for inside easel base.  Cut another card Front from white and from blue decorative paper then glue front to bottom half of easel front only. Cut another front with an extended folded 1” flap at top (same as if it were a shaped card base), glue the 1” flap to the back of card front (this will make a shaped flap for the pocket you will create), cut the panel (after gluing blue paper on) with the plain edge of the Curvy Decorative Border a little lower than halfway down.

Cut another card front with matching blue paper then cut this panel with a straight edge a little higher than the center (this will be the pocket bottom), glue it to the easel front om the bottom and 2 sides only (leave top open as pocket).  Now cut 2 tags for the pocket and close top flap. 

Cut the Decorative border from white and from silver, glue together off-set then glue to the top curved edge of flap.

Cut the Flourish Companion decorative die from white and from silver 2 times.  Glue sets together. Glue one set to the inside of easel card.  Cut the other set just slightly below center then glue the larger half to the flap (ends will go over the Decorative Border a bit) then glue the bottom half to the pocket front. This will finish card base.

Stamp sentiment with Sky Blue, die cut with oval to fit then die cut a silver oval mat. Pop up on bottom portion of inside easel base (this will make the easel stand).

Stamp the Garden Lily Bouquet and 2 extra lily images using black for the front flap decoration, (these images will cover points where dies cross at the bottom corners).  Color images with Copic Markers (or chose coloring method). Die cut then pop up on card front flap.

Stamp Lilies with Sunflower, sponge with Buttercup. Stamp leaves with Bamboo Leaves, sponge with New Sprout, die cut all then shape in the mold. Glue 2 lilies together for each flower, pierce centers then insert stamen. Arrange 2 lilies with leaves on inside easel next to each side of the sentiment.

Glitter flowers and card base and front. Add ribbon to tags inside of pocket.

Debut of The Slimline Decorative Rectangles for January

 Good morning Heartfelt friends!

Wow, Heartfelt Creations has some new slim line fancy decorative dies, I love it!










Card size:  4 X 9”

Make a shaped card base using the outer die of the Slim Elegant Rectangle Die Set, (see video).  Cut another front from yellow decorative paper then glue it to the card base.

Cut a white and a gold decorative Slim Elegant Rectangle including inside portion.  Offset the white from the gold and glue pieces together.  Glue the large die cut side to the card front, pop up the inside rectangle set to card front.

Stamp a piece of white with sentiment using embossing ink then sprinkle with gold and heat emboss.  Cut it out with circle then mat with gold and pop up on left side of inside rectangle.

Stamp lilies using Tiger Lily, sponge with same, New Sprout, and Sunflower, sponge with Buttercup. Die cut then shape in the mold.  Glue 2 together for each flower, pierce centers and insert Petite Pollen stamen, (for the orange flowers I colored the ends of the orange pollen with a dark orange). 2 largest flowers have a yellow beaded stamen as well.  Glitter flowers.

Stamp the leaves and spray with Bamboo Leaves, sponge with New Sprout, on the unopen flowers (the Spray) use a little color on the ends, orange and yellow used for this sample. Die cut then shape in mold.

Stamp low basket using Rich Cocoa, color with Copic Markers in brown tones, die cut then pop up on card right side bottom.

Arrange leaves and flowers coming out of basket, secure with hot glue.  Make long drops with hot glue on a nonstick surface then cover with white Prills, after cooling fill in any spots with Dries Clear and more Prills.  Lift from nonstick surface and insert into arrangement.

Tuesday, December 6, 2022

In My Heart

 

Material List HERE

Card size:  3 7/8 X 8 1/2"

Cut the outer shape from black decorative paper (Friendship Rose Paper Collection) using the large Slim Eyelet Rectangle die, cut the top with the end of the Curvy Accent Border (Eyelet Edge edge).  Using the Slim Basic Rectangle die to fit, cut a layer of Luxe Silver and foam sheet.  Cut the top with the Curvy Accent Border (plain edge) die to match the top of the Eyelet in curved shape.  Cut a piece of coordinating decorative paper to 3 1/4" X 8” then cut he top with the plain edge Curvy Accent Border to match the curve shape of the other tops.  Glue panels in order on top of a folded slim card size 3 5/8” X 8” (this will insure that none of the white card base shows under the black eyelet layer).

Stamp the sentiment using Vibrant Fuchsia onto white cardstock then cut out using the Decorative Heart die.  Cut a foam sheet the same size then glue it under the sentiment and onto card on top of decorative paper heart (if that paper was chosen).

Stamp the Small Wild Rose onto Deluxe Flower Shaping Paper using Vibrant Fuchsia then sponge with Magenta Hue, die cut then sponge edges and backs with Vibrant Fuchsia.  Shape all the blossoms in the 3D shaping Mold then glue 2 of the same size together for each flower (stamp side up), except the bud which is only 1 blossom and stamp side down so that when petals are squeezed together to form the bud, the stamp side will show. Punch a small pointy flower from green to make a sepal for the bud.

Pierce all the open blossoms in the centers then thread the silver pearl stamen through the centers, secure with hot glue then trim the backs of all threads.  Glitter the flowers with Crystal Clear.

Stamp the leaves on Deluxe Flower Shaping Paper using Fern Green then sponge with Leaf Green and a little Magenta Hue.  Die cut then sponge the backs and shape in the mold.  Cut leaf into 2 or 1 leaf sections.  Glaze the tops with 3D Lacquer mixed with shimmer additive (or whatever you have like lacquer).

Arrange leaves and flowers onto card at the bottom left side.  Randomly glitter card using a sponge and Crystal Clear.

The Church Sizzix Tim Holtz

 

Good morning crafty friends!

Yes, first of all, these dies have been sitting in my craft room unused for years.
These are the original steel rule big dies from Sizzix.
I always wanted to play with them and this year was finally the year to do it.
What got me started was the mansion at Halloween for my daughter, (her birthday is Halloween).  I always try to do something different for her but this year I was coming up short of ideas until I looked up and saw the big dies I never used!
So, I made her the cutest haunted house ever all lit up on the inside with purple Halloween tiny lights.  I loved it so much I almost didn't send it to her!! LOL!
Well, that got me started.  Next, I made the regular size church (still using the same steel rule dies) for my sister who really loves churches.  It was similar to what you see here only on a smaller scale, I did not use the mansion piece, nor did I expand the width.
Here are a few pictures of the church I made for our family.
 
I used a shadow box upside down for my stand, this works perfectly for hiding tiny light switches inside.  I used some of Tim's new adhesive Christmas plaid ribbon on the outside of the box, painted the rest with white and used a palette knife to add Snow-Tex and glitter.
I drilled small holes for the trees and a larger hole for the wires to come up from under the box to the inside and outside of the church, none of that shows of course.

The trees just have a bit of white gesso painted on them then glittered.

I used the cobblestone embossing folder from Sizzix to make the stone part of the building, steps and walkway.
The wreath was made with some of the greenery Tim released this year at Christmas. (I got most everything from Simon Says Stamps.  I picked from Sizzix folders and Idea-ology (I already had the Sizzix Dies).


From this photo of the whole church, you can see that I used pieces from the Mansion and also that I expanded the sides to make it a larger scale church than the original.


Sizzix does not make these dies anymore BUT, they make all the pieces for all the buildings in 1 set now, they are just on a little smaller scale.
I resisted the new dies for as long as I could because of having MOST of the large ones but I finally gave in and recently purchased the smaller set of the Village Collection.


Even the little bell is from Idea-ology.

I'm hoping you can see that the windows (which are pieces of Mica) have been dyed on the inside with a combo of pinks, yellows and purple alcohol inks to make some "stained glass windows".



When I was finished putting everything together and stuffing tiny lights (clear) inside the church, I glued it to the base along with everything else and touched up the texture paste around the building base.
I glued my tiny Christmas lights onto the outside of the church, glued my tiny wreath with red ribbon and 2 gold half balls on the doors for knobs.
If you are curious about the building siding there are several You Tube videos out there, including one from Tim Holts (the Haunted Mansion).
For the widening of the church, there is no pattern, I just measured and cut my own extra panels with tabs for gluing.  Once the siding is on you can't see where the seams were.
